On behalf of the King.. the Crown Prince attends the King’s Cup final at Al-Jawhara Stadium

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man arrived at King Abdullah Sports City Stadium in Jeddah to attend the final match for the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ques Cup between Al-Hilal and Al-Wehda teams.

Al-Hilal qualified for the final by defeating Al-Ittihad with a clean goal in the match that was held in Jeddah, while Al-Wehda defeated its rival, Al-Nasr, with a similar goal in Riyadh.

Upon his arrival, the Crown Prince was received by the Minister of Sports, Prince Abdulaziz bin Turki Al-Faisal, the Deputy Governor of Makkah Al-Mukarramah Region, and a number of officials, as the national anthem was played.
